The Vine-types are wonderful for pergolas, fences, walls, and porch railings! Use Wisteria as a cover for an unsightly area since it will add vertical interest, color, and texture wherever planted. They can even be trained to grow up the side of your home or over a porch or stair railing for that magical old-world look!

You'll gain shade, pollinators, and curb appeal with any one of these gorgeous blooms!

Plus any one of these vines can be trained into gorgeous tree-form with some pruning!

Wisteria Care

Plant your Wisteria Vine in full sun for the most blooms and the best growth! Any well-drained soil with moderate to low fertility is best. Wisteria appreciates regular moisture and mulched beds to grow best and actually do best with less fertilizer - especially high-nitrogen lawn fertilizers that can actually stop them from blooming and only produce copious amounts of green growth. It is a very forgiving plant and grows in a wide range of soils. It even likes sand and Clay, and tolerates drought and Salt! Wisteria can grow in partial shade in the south but needs full sun in the north.

Having your pruners handy will keep Wisteria very manageable, whether you have it in a tree form or as a vine-type plant. Many plant species need to be trained by pruning, but most of these species are not nearly as hardy or fast-growing as the Wisteria!

Pruning is the secret to good flowering, and it is best to prune Wisteria in late winter or very early spring. Remove at least half of the prior year's growth, and keep a few buds per stem. If you wish for a more formal appearance, you can prune again during summer after its flowering is completed.
